How Do Temperature Extremes Affect Golf Cart Battery Performance?
Temperature significantly impacts electrochemical reactions inside batteries. Cold temperatures below 32°F slow reactions, reducing usable capacity, while heat above 95°F accelerates sulfation and permanent capacity loss. Why Does Humidity Accelerate Battery Corrosion?
Relative humidity above 60% promotes galvanic corrosion on terminals and venting systems. To combat this, manufacturers integrate hydrophobic casings and graphene-coated connectors. Coastal golf carts may require bi-weekly terminal cleaning to maintain low resistance, while LiFePO4 Battery Factory develops designs that minimize moisture ingress, enhancing reliability in humid conditions.
What Storage Practices Maximize Off-Season Battery Health?
Maintaining batteries at a partial state of charge (40-60% SOC) prevents lithium plating and prolongs lifespan. IoT-enabled climate-controlled storage pods, maintaining 45°F–75°F, reduce calendar aging by 22% compared to conventional methods. Periodic desulfation pulses can recover lost capacity in lead-acid systems, while smart storage ensures LiFePO4 packs retain optimal performance.
How Will 2025 Charging Technology Counteract Environmental Stress?
Adaptive multi-stage chargers now automatically adjust voltage and current based on real-time temperature and humidity data. A 10°F ambient increase may trigger a 5% voltage reduction to prevent gassing. Wireless induction charging pads with active cooling eliminate corrosion-prone connectors and can extend lithium battery cycle life beyond 2,000 charges.
